Get a Curb Market Vendor License

Service overview

You need a Curb Market License to sell goods from a non-permanent structure on the curb in the South 9th Street Curb Market, also known as the Italian Market. The Department of Licenses and Inspections (L&I) issues this license.

Vacant curb market spaces are issued by the local business association. Contact the business association for more information.

Who

Business owners and their agents can apply for this license.

Cost

License fee
$383

A non-refundable application fee of $20 is applied toward the license fee. The balance of the license fee is due once your application is approved.

Renewal fee
$383

If you renew your license more than 60 days after the due date, you will be charged 1.5% of the license fee for each month since the license expired.

How

You can apply for this license online through eCLIPSE or in person at the Permit and License Center.

Online

1
You must first get approval from the Italian Market Business Association.

Without this approval, your application will be rejected.

2
Upload all required documents.

Applications are reviewed within five business days.

3
If the application is approved, you will receive notice to pay the balance.

If the application isn’t approved, you will receive an email stating what is missing or required.

Renewal requirements

This license must be renewed annually. You can renew online through eCLIPSE or in person at the Permit and License Center.

To renew your license, you must:

  • Be current on all City taxes.
  • Have a current health approval from the Philadelphia Department of Public Health (if you sell food).
